Radio 3: Pianothon

Image
If you are a pianist of ANY standard and would like to take part in Radio 3's Pianothon, a day-long feast of piano-playing taking place in various cities around the country. You can play ANYTHING you like, classical, jazz, country folk, take your pick! You may even get your performance broadcast on BBC Radio 3 when highlights of the events are broadcast as part of Play to the Nation, which celebrates amateur music-making in the UK on BBC Radio 3 during October.
